Transaction 652846952386f3535a51f6e941230473343f9e6279f9d109b8d7d79dd4d1be57
1 Input
1 Output
-
652846952386f3535a51f6e941230473343f9e6279f9d109b8d7d79dd4d1be57:0
- value
- 168024521
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 22c534a870bdf7626cc376cd3b6c6024855b250f OP_EQUALVERIFY OP_CHECKSIG
- address
- 14ArDcd16joj1Wmv7JX7jJzpAxjPoUUFp5